Analysis

In 2024, wood fuel — production in Iraq stood at 118,000 m3. That is the highest value across all 64 years on record.

The figure is unchanged over ten years.

Over the whole period, wood fuel — production in Iraq peaked at 118,000 m3 in 1998 and was at its lowest, 22,576 m3, in 1973.

Iraq ranks 155th of 215 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 25,000 m3 25,000 m3 25,000 m3 9
1970s 23,425 m3 22,576 m3 25,000 m3 10
1980s 30,759 m3 24,377 m3 36,400 m3 10
1990s 67,192 m3 39,887 m3 118,000 m3 10
2000s 118,000 m3 118,000 m3 118,000 m3 10
2010s 118,000 m3 118,000 m3 118,000 m3 10
2020s 118,000 m3 118,000 m3 118,000 m3 5

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
